Probably born in Jamestown, Amelia County, Virginia, as his brothers (parents were married in Jamestown, Amelia, County). Following: Bounty Land File 23438 Possibility that this Benjamin Webber was a private in Capt. Kirk's company in first regiment of Tennessee mounted gunmen in the Seminole war in 1818, that he volunteered in Rutherford County, TN in February 1818 to serve for six months, that he mustered at Fayettville, TN Feb 1818 and served until April 1818 - became a resident of Jefferson County, Ill at age 56. Applied 4-3-1856.
A Benjamin Webber, Private, August 15, 1812 to Oct. 14, 1812 appeared on roll of Capt. James C. Price's Co., Lewis' Reg't. Kentucky Volunteers of War of 1812.
Rutherford County, Tennessee records show a deed from Benjamin Webber to B.B. Dickens, book U page 40 in the year 1824. Don't know if this is the same Benjamin Webber, but believe it is.
